A monolithic structure is a software program design sample the place a complete utility is constructed as a single, unified unit. All components, including the consumer interface, enterprise logic, and database interactions, are tightly integrated right into a single codebase and deployed together. Microservices, or the Microservices Structure, is an architectural fashion the place an utility is structured as a set of small, unbiased companies that communicate with each other via APIs. Every service is designed to perform a particular perform and can be developed, deployed, and scaled independently.
